Armed Forces in Full Readiness to Combat Threats: IRGC Deputy Commander

Mashhad: The deputy commander of the Islamic Revolution Guards Corps (IRGC) has emphasized that Iran's Armed Forces are fully prepared to combat any threat. Speaking at an event in the city of Mashhad, Brigadier General Ali Fadavi asserted that the armed forces of the Islamic Republic are experienced, skilled, and fully capable of fulfilling their responsibilities against any hostile enemy.

According to Islamic Republic News Agency, Brigadier General Fadavi highlighted that the enmity of 'global arrogance' and their various conspiracies have existed since the beginning of the Revolution, emphasizing that these hostilities are not a new phenomenon. Referring to the 12-day imposed war of aggression against Iran, he stated that 'The enemy did not achieve any of its objectives in the recent war, although it was a difficult war and we lost loved ones.'

The conflict began when Israel launched large-scale assaults against Iran on June 13. Washington also joined the Israeli war effort and bombed three of Iran's main nuclear facilities, claiming it was to prevent Iran from developing nuclear weapons. The war was halted on June 24 after Israel was forced to unilaterally cease its aggression.
